Position Overview:
You are a hands-on technical leader who will develop and execute a
long-term sustainable vision for our AI/ML & Analytics developer
platform. You will lead and mentor a team of talented engineers,
solve technical & architectural challenges, and deliver a scalable,
secure, and performant platform. You will work closely with our
cross functional spoke teams to understand current and evolving
AI/ML & Analytics needs to align platform build-out. You will
champion self-service usage patterns for end users and accelerate
our usage of IaC and GitOps to build and scale these solutions. You
will advocate for continuous improvements to the platform; reducing
operational overhead, managing TCO, and improving ease of use and
efficiency for end-users.
You embody the idea that 'good platform engineering is rarely ever
seen only felt' . You have an automation-first mindset, are
security-conscious, and keen on improving the in-house developer
experience.
This role is based out of our Princeton office and requires for you
to be on site 60% of the time.
Responsibilities:
- Hands-on technical engineering leadership to own and maintain
the AI/ML & Analytics platform, services, and tools built and
managed by the team (across dev, test, and prod) that accelerate
solution development within our business spoke teams (discovery
research, translational research, clinical development,
commercialization, and enabling functions)
- Lead and manage the AI/ML & Analytics platform engineering
team; develop and manage long-term strategy, roadmaps, and
end-to-end project plans; ensure timely and successful delivery of
high-quality solutions
- Ensure the platform supports both batch and real-time workflows
at scale with flexible deployment strategies to accommodate varying
use cases (e.g. low-latency predictions, offline model
inference)
- Act as a SME on AI/ML & Analytics infrastructure; oversee the
architecture and design of our platform stack, ensuring
scalability, security, and performance; help address tactical
issues as they arise.
- Seek out opportunities to improve platform performance, reduce
manual intervention, scale compute, and increase deployment
efficiency.
- Articulate to stakeholders the developer platform vision,
roadmaps, requirements, goals, and milestones.
- Partner with foundational cloud teams to ensure platform
operational effectiveness, reliability, security and
efficiency.
- Collaborate with team members to provide architectural and
technical guidance for monitoring systems (e.g. registry, alerting,
etc.) and governance frameworks (e.g. regulatory compliance).
- Collaborate with team members to provide ad-hoc technical
direction to our spoke teams for AI/ML & Analytics system
architecture design, deployment pipelines, and solution
scaling.
- Keep up with emerging technologies and trends in AI/ML, cloud
computing, and infrastructure as code, high-performance computing,
suggesting innovative solutions to enhance our capabilities
- Lead and participate in the continuous improvement of AI/ML
cloud-based solutions, proactively finding ways to optimize
performance, cost, and resource utilization.
- Manage, mentor, and inspire a team of engineers; foster a
culture of collaboration, innovation, and learning; align career
development with the broader organization and company objectives.
Qualifications:
- Bachelors in a quantitative subject (e.g. Computer Science,
Engineering, Data Science, Mathematics, Statistics, Operations
Research) or a related field with 8+ years of experience.
- MS/PhD in a quantitative subject (e.g. Computer Science,
Engineering, Data Science, Mathematics, Statistics, Operations
Research) or a related field with 5+ years of experience.
- Master's or PhD preferred.
- 2+ years of experience in a leadership/management role running
core services at scale, managing technical teams, and/or
collaborating with cross functional teams
- Extensive experience in building AI/ML & Analytics or related
platforms for ML Researchers, ML Engineers, Data Scientists, and
Data Analysts
- Experience building scalable self-service systems or platforms
using microservices and/or event-based services. Experience in
integrating various development tools, services, and resources into
a unified platform. This includes knowledge of APIs and plugin
support to ensure seamless connectivity between systems
- Past work building fundamental ops capabilities such as
registries, tracking, observability, and monitoring.
- Experience analyzing and improving system performance and
reducing costs.
- Strong communication skills and ability to engage with
stakeholders effectively Technical Qualifications:
- Strong experience with common AI/ML & Analytics programming
languages such as Python, Spark, SQL or similar, with experience in
machine learning frameworks like PyTorch or TensorFlow.
- Experience with the AWS cloud-service ecosystem including AI/ML
& Analytics related services (e.g. Sagemaker, etc.)
- Significant experience implementing IaC (Terraform, OpenTofu,
CDK, Pulumi, etc.) + CI/CD for deploying cloud-based platform
infrastructure at scale
- Knowledge of basic software development tools including VCS
(GitHub, GitLab, etc.), CI/CD (GitHub/Lab Actions, Jenkins, etc.),
JIRA
- Deep knowledge of containerization (e.g. Docker, Podman, etc.)
and orchestration tools (e.g. Kubernetes, Rancher, etc.)
- Experience setting up large scale CPU, GPU and/or multi-GPU
infrastructure (bonus for CUDA fundamentals) Bonus Qualifications:
- Prior experience working within the pharma/biotech domain
- Proficiency in at least one or more strongly typed programming
language such as C/C++, Java, Go, Rust, or similar with associated
OO or functional design principals.
- Experience with large-scale distributed systems (e.g. Ray,
Dask, Spark, etc.) and high-performance computing environments
(e.g. Slurm, etc.)
- In-depth knowledge of data platforms (e.g. Databricks,
Snowflake, or Lake Formation) and tools (e.g. dbt) and their
underlying technologies (e.g. Delta, Iceberg, Hudi, Spark).
- Prior work building and using real-time/streaming
infrastructure (e.g., Kafka, Spark Streaming).
- Experience with GitOps style tools for building and enabling
developer platforms (e.g. ArgoCD, Crossplane, etc.)
- Experience with multi-cloud platform development (e.g. some
combination of AWS, GCP, Azure)
- Knowledge of high-performance frameworks for inference and
training/fine-tuning (e.g. onnxRT, tensorRT, Triton, etc.) or
